Elastic Net combines both L1 (Lasso) and L2 (Ridge) penalties. This is useful when there are multiple correlated features, as Lasso alone tends to select one feature randomly, whereas Elastic Net retains the group dynamics of correlated features.
Key Parameters & Visual Influence:
• Alpha (Penalty): Governs the overall magnitude of the regularization penalty.
• L1 Ratio: Adjusts the mix between L1 and L2 regularization. An L1 ratio of 1.0 represents pure Lasso, while 0.0 represents pure Ridge. Intermediate values allow balanced feature selection and coefficient shrinkage.
